Top 5 Puzzle RPG Apps on iOS in Slovenia, Q1 2023
Discover the performance of the top 5 Puzzle RPG apps on iOS in Slovenia for Q1 2023, including tr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2023, the top 5 Puzzle RPG apps on iOS in Slovenia showcased a variety of performance trends in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at how each app fared:
Best Fiends - Match 3 Puzzles from Seriously experienced a notable increase in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$114 in the last week of March. The app saw a peak in weekly downloads at 89K at the end of January, but this metric fluctuated throughout the quarter. Weekly active users rose to 256K in early February, before stabilizing around 172K by the end of March.
Puzzles & Survival by BUILDING-BLOCKS NETWORK TECHNOLOGY CO.,LIMITED had a mixed performance. Weekly revenue started at $60 and saw a low of $10 in early March, ending the quarter at $18. Downloads were highest in mid-January at 36K, but dropped to zero in several weeks thereafter. Active users peaked at 37K in early February, with a slight decline towards the end of the quarter.
Empires & Puzzles: Match 3 RPG from Small Giant Games showed strong revenue performance, reaching $734 in the last week of December and maintaining a steady flow, closing at $389 in the last week of March. Downloads remained low throughout the quarter, peaking at 15K at the end of March. Active users fluctuated slightly, starting at 76K and ending at 67K.
DRAGON BALL Z DOKKAN BATTLE from Bandai Namco Entertainment Inc. started with a high weekly revenue of $219, which significantly dropped to $8 in early March, closing the quarter at $32. Downloads were minimal, with a peak of 14K in mid-January. Active users showed a consistent pattern, starting and ending the quarter at 39K.
Slugterra: Slug it Out 2 by Nightmarket Games Inc. had relatively stable weekly revenue, peaking at $14 in late January and ending at $11 in the last week of March. Downloads were low, with a peak of 8K in the final week of March. Active users remained steady, starting at 48K and ending at 37K.
